IntelliHealth: A medical decision support application using a novel weighted multi-layer classifier ensemble
Saba Bashir1, Usman Qamar1, Farhan Hassan Khan1
1Computer Engineering Department, College of Electrical and Mechanical Engineering, National University of Sciences and Technology (NUST), Islamabad 44000, Pakistan.
Journal of Biomedical Informatics
|December 26, 2015
Summary
This study introduces HM-BagMoov, an ensemble machine learning model that improves disease classification accuracy. The model outperforms individual classifiers and existing techniques for various medical datasets.
Area of Science:
- Medical Informatics
- Machine Learning in Healthcare
- Computational Biology
Background:
- Accurate disease classification and prediction are critical in healthcare.
- Machine learning (ML) offers potential but lacks a universally superior classifier.
- Ensemble methods can enhance ML classification accuracy.
Purpose of the Study:
- To develop and evaluate an ensemble framework for improved disease classification.
- To address limitations of individual classifiers in medical diagnosis.
- To present the HM-BagMoov model for enhanced diagnostic accuracy.
Main Methods:
- Proposed a multi-layer ensemble framework named HM-BagMoov.
- Utilized enhanced bagging and optimized weighting techniques.
- Integrated seven heterogeneous classifiers for robust performance.
- Evaluated the model on diverse public datasets (heart, breast cancer, diabetes, liver, hepatitis).
Main Results:
- HM-BagMoov achieved superior accuracy, sensitivity, and F-Measure compared to individual classifiers across all tested diseases.
- The ensemble framework demonstrated higher accuracy than state-of-the-art techniques.
- The model's effectiveness was validated on multiple disease datasets.
Conclusions:
- Ensemble methods, specifically HM-BagMoov, significantly improve disease classification accuracy in medical applications.
- The proposed framework offers a robust solution for enhancing diagnostic capabilities.
- An application, IntelliHealth, was developed for practical diagnostic support.
